Video: Governor Justice’s expert, Babydog, woofs out a Super Bowl prediction

Gov. Jim Justice’s popular pooch Babydog made an appearance at a regular briefing today with a Super Bowl prediction.

The English Bulldog, with assistance from the governor, forecast an outcome of Tampa Bay 31, Kansas City 20.

“She’s in charge. You don’t need to watch the game,” Justice said.

Babydog, named by the governor’s grandson, has made an increasing number of public appearances recently. The dog stole the spotlight during the governor’s inauguration ceremony last month.

Today, toward the end of a regular briefing, Justice started describing Super Bowl predictions and while the dog was brought to him — somewhat awkwardly.

Justice guided Babydog’s paws to demonstrate a final score prediction and produced a written, somewhat-official, pre-produced version on paper.
